B a r Co d e

L a b e l De t e c t i o n

APPLICATION:

The EE-SY169(-A) and EE-SX199 sensors are used for bar code label detection. The EE-SX199 detects the absence or presence of labels (see Bar Code Printer illustration at right). In other applications where the labels are adjacent with no space in between, the edge of each label is painted black. The EE-SY169 can then be used to distinguish between the white and black portion of each label. This is made possible by the

EE-SY169(A)’s high signal -to-noise ratio. The EE-SY169(A)’s high signal-to-noise ratio is a direct result of the sensor’s optical arrangement and convergent lens.

Si ze a n d Ed g e

De t e c t i o n

APPLICATION:

The EE-SY190 microsensor detects the size and edge of overhead transparency film or white paper without detecting the background surface.

FUNCTION:

The EE-SY190 is positioned below the head of a color plotter. The sensor detects objects at a distance of 5.0 mm, but it will not detect background objects at 5.5 mm. A dark background with a rough surface works best.

Co n t r o l o f

Di s p l a y Da t a

APPLICATION:

Used in gas flow computers for management of data, such as flow rate and pressure. Attaches directly to gas pipeline.

FUNCTION:

Two EE-SPZ401-A photomicrosensors are used to activate and manipulate the data display of a completely sealed gas metering computer. The sensors, positioned to look through 3/8 inch thick glass, detect the presence of an operator’s fingers. They function like arrow keys on a computer to scroll through parameter displays. The data is displayed on a small LCD screen visible to the operator.

Do l l a r Wh e e l

Ca s i n o Ga m e s

Back of Wheel

Front of Wheel

Lights flash on table according to position of pointer.

Three EE-SPY402 sensors are mounted on a stationary board behind the wheel, in-side a box.

Sensors in the pattern OFF-ON-OFF in example shown would in-dicate wheel in $1 position.

APPLICATION:

Casino dollar wheel games use three EE-SPY402 photomicrosensors to light the winning selection on the playing table.

FUNCTION:

Reflective tape strips are positioned behind the wheel and used to activate the

photomicrosensors for each betting category on the wheel. The on/off state of each sensor acts as part of a binary code, so that the position and number of tape strips on each portion of the wheel form a distinct code which makes the correct light on the table flash.

Fl u i d De t e c t i o n

i n Tu b i n g

APPLICATION:

The EE-SPX303 photomicrosensor is used in: liquid chemical management systems any application that requires fluid detection

in tubing.

FUNCTION:

The photomicrosensor is positioned in such a way that the infrared light beam passes through the clear plastic tube. The different light refraction angles of an empty tube vs. the fluid media allow the sensor to detect the presence of the fluid.

De t e c t i o n o f

Wa t e r L e v e l s

APPLICATION:

This sensor is used in water processing equipment that removes chlorine ions from water through creation of water vapor.

FUNCTION:

Water contained within a tank is pressurized to create water vapor. The water rises in a glass tube, and is monitored by a bank of four sensors. The EE-SPX613 sensors are used to detect minimum, mid-range, and maximum levels. Glass Tube Opaque float Cleaning Tank Water

M a t e r i a l H a n d l i n g

Sy s t e m s

Counting APPLICATION:

The illustrations on this page show five sensor applications related to material handling. The EE-SPW321-A/421-A work at a sensing distance of 30 cm and are used to detect and count objects such as pill bottles with labels or opaque bottles.

The EE-SPZ301-W01 with fiber optic cables attached performs similar counting functions. .

The EE-SPW311 works at a greater sensing distance (1 m) for larger objects such as boxes. In the example shown, it detects the presence of boxes in a conveyor line and sends a signal to activate the next conveyor.

M e d i c a l A p p l i c a t i o n s

Presence Detection in Dispenser

Feature: Convergent Lens with Operation Indication

Sensors: EE-SPY312 with EE-1006 connector

APPLICATION:

The photomicrosensors are used to detect the presence of test tubes in computerized analyzers and the position of test tubes in a motorized turntable. In another application, a bank of sensors is used to detect the presence of pill bottles in dispenser slots.

FUNCTION:

In all three examples, the specified sensors are used in conjunction with EE-1006 connectors. See the illustrations for the sensor part numbers.

Ch e c k i n g Co m p o n e n t

M o u n t i n g

APPLICATION:

The EE-SX670 is used to determine the precise location of components mounted on printed circuit boards.

FUNCTION:

The EE-SX670 is used in conjunction with a EE-1006 connector. Reliable positioning is assured by 0.8-mm aperture width. An operation indicator improves adjustment and optical axis monitoring.

Co m p o n e n t

Di s c r i m i n a t i o n

APPLICATION:

The EE-SX470/670 and EE-SX770/870 series are used in combination with dogs and pushers to determine the type of component being carried on a conveyor.

Pa p e r T h i c k n e s s

De t e c t i o n

Paper Z4D-A01 Roller Sensing paper Movable roller Z4D-A01 Sensing motion APPLICATION:

The Z4D-A01’s ability to detect displacement as small as 10m enables it to discriminate between 1, 2, and 3 sheets of paper.
